Check your server headers to make sure your SEO efforts are not useless. Server headers that have been incorrectly set up can be a hindrance to success. A good server header needs to be either “200 ok” or “301 moved.”

Creating a site map can really have a positive impact on your business, as search engines are able to index your pages more easily. The site map, or navigation bar, lets the search engines access your pages from all other pages on the site. Regardless of how large or small your website is, a site map will increase your ranking in search engines.

If you are making an effort in search engine optimization, each page on your site should incorporate meta-description tags. These description tags are a great value, as they are easy to add and improve ranking. The meta tag should be brief and relevant. Having meta tags set up will bring people to your website, even if you are not that high in the search engine rankings yet.
